Barre de défilement dans un tableau?

Barre de défilement dans un tableau? - HTML/CSS - Programmation

Marsh Posté le 19-04-2005 à 18:27:01    

Ma question:
Sachant que je crée une case "td" d'un tableau et que je la contraint en taille avec "width" et "height", si je met du texte plus que la case peut en contenir, le texte s'affichera à la suite, mais on ne le vera pas car il sera caché par la case suivante de mon tableau. Je voudrais donc savoir s'il est possible en n'importe quel language que ce soit, de mettre une barre de défilement dans une case de mon tableau? Merci :)

Reply

Marsh Posté le 19-04-2005 à 18:27:01   

Reply

Marsh Posté le 19-04-2005 à 18:52:48    

Il y a quoi comme données dans ton tableau pour que tu aies des problèmes pareils [:petrus75]

Spoiler :

Oui, je sais, de la présentation et sûrement pas des données tabulaires, mais je veux qu'il le dise :o)


---------------
Stick a parrot in a Call of Duty lobby, and you're gonna get a racist parrot. — Cody
Reply

Marsh Posté le 19-04-2005 à 20:30:57    

Il y a une "ChatBox", et donc une boucle en php qui ajoute une ligne a chaque fois. Et en dessous il y a le "form" et je veux qu'il reste à la place!
 
EDIT: si vous voulez voir: http://sphax3d.free.fr/Tux69


Message édité par SphAx3D le 11-10-2007 à 16:37:58
Reply

Marsh Posté le 19-04-2005 à 20:34:49    

ton truc marche pas
l'ordre de tabbing n'est pas bon (pseudo > bouton > message [:mlc])
les tableaux sont inutiles (surtout que tu crées une table pour chaque message [:mlc] ), un bon vieux div des familles et des posts bien structurés, avec overflow:auto sur le div


Message édité par masklinn le 19-04-2005 à 20:35:52

---------------
Stick a parrot in a Call of Duty lobby, and you're gonna get a racist parrot. — Cody
Reply

Marsh Posté le 20-04-2005 à 00:53:30    

Oui, je c'est que mon truc marche pas, c'est "normal" enfin ça je sait d'où ça vient. La chose que je voulais savoir c'est comment faire quand un message s'ajoute. Dans ma page, à chaque fois qu'il y a un nouveau message, un "td" est créé et refermé ensuite (dans la boucle). Mais à un moment, on ne va plus voir les messages!
J'ai bien lu ton post, mais je ne comprend pas ce que tu veux dire par "familles" et "overflow:auto sur le div". merci de me l'expliquer :)

 

EDIT: Je viens de faire le test sur une page a part: http://sphax3d.free.fr/ChatBox/
on peut y voir que les messages agrandissent mon tableau général  :( . Meme si c'est normal, ça m'embête !! Alors là tu voit le résultat. Enfait je voudrais que la case ne s'agrandisse pas et que l'on puisse avoir une barre de défilement pour voir les autres messages. Je viens de comprendre que ça doit pas être la bonne méthode, alors explique moi stp !!  :D


Message édité par SphAx3D le 11-10-2007 à 16:38:21
Reply

Marsh Posté le 20-04-2005 à 07:33:56    

Pour information, la reponse se trouve cachee dans celle de Masklinn, sauras-tu la trouver ?? (On dirait presque une des questions que l'on trouve sur les boites de cereales, mouarf :p)

Reply

Marsh Posté le 20-04-2005 à 10:32:07    

C'est vraiment pas gentil de jouer avec les gens qui on besoin d'aide :( . Non, sérieux je sait pas interprêter ce que m'as dit Masklinn au dessus, et c'est pour ça que je re-post ! SVP ^^

Reply

Marsh Posté le 20-04-2005 à 10:49:17    

SphAx3D a écrit :

je ne comprend pas ce que tu veux dire par "familles"


 [:delarue2]  
 
 
Nan, plus sérieusement, il voulait dire qu'un tableau n'a rien à foutre là, qu'il faut utiliser un <div>, lui fixer la bonne taille, et dans le CSS mettre un overflow: auto; sur la-dite <div> pour avoir justement une barre de défilement.


Message édité par FlorentG le 20-04-2005 à 10:49:26
Reply

Sujets relatifs:

Leave a Replay

Make sure you enter the(*)required information where indicate.HTML code is not allowed